Terrific looper
This is ideal for building up live loops during performance. It can't store loops so it's not a band in a box but it is very simple to use and gives you two separate loop channels so it's very versatile. Each of the two loop channels allows unlimited overdubs - can't imagine a situation where you'd want more than a couple on each channel but the facility is there. The total loop length across both channels is 90 seconds so you can have one 90 loop, two 45 second loops, etc. Doesn't sound a lot but in reality 90 seconds is about half the length of an entire song so it's more than enough for verse/chorus loops. You can either synchronise the two loops or keep them independent.I can't detect any extra noise being introduced by having the pedal in my signal chain. I have it at the very end of the chain so I can choose which effects from earlier in the chain get recorded on any loop. Fidelity of the loop playback is 100%.The built in effects on the unit aren't much above the level of a gimmick to be honest. You also can't really work them with your foot so unless you're happy to bend down to the unit and fiddle with it in between recording phrases they're pretty pointless.Operating the loops for record/play/overdub/stop is dead simple and the pedals are reasonably robust-feeling although I would be a little more careful with them than with an all-metal pedal.Comes with 6 AA batteries but using a power supply is going to be essential so allow an extra couple of quid to buy one from Maplin or wherever.One brilliant thing is that it has a headphone output which takes the standard small headphone plug so for practicing you can do away with everything except this little unit and a set of 'phones.

Vox VDL-1 DYNAMIC LOOPER Review
I had been looking around for a Loop pedal for some time when I eventually came across this one. I am not a musician myself and bought this for my fiance who is, so I'll try my best to tell you as much as possible about it.It was the highest rated one I could find. It has many great features including pre effects such as Bass, which is ideal for those who do not have one or can not play one. There are other pre effects as well like pitch, wah pedal, mod, acoustic, stutter, EQ. delay, reverb and Sci-fi. The loop effects include volume, X fade, reverse, loop in loop, pitch, speed, scrub, stutter, mod, filter and delay. There is also the option if a singer to use this for audio. There are two loop stations. It is easy enough to work and use. As with any product it has its limitations such as the volume control and the recording time max of 90secs. These however are minor issues that are workable. The price of this product compared to others with more limited functions cost me far less then if I was going to get one of the others.This loop pedal is particularly good for those who wish to record and are starting out. It is usable for live performance as well. I am very satisfied with the purchase. My fiance is getting good use out of it and having a lot of fun with it. I would recommend this product.

It does a lot, but not briliantly.
This is a well constructed loop pedal that does what it's supposed to - you bash the buttons and it can record two loops.PROIt does looping.Some of the pedal effects are pretty cool, although they're the sort of thing one would only want to use once in a set, so of limited use.It has a mic and an instrument inputThe pedal works nicelyCONIt's mono, and the sound quality isn't brilliantIt seems to play the loop back louder than the inputThere is a limiter, but the more you do with it, the more horrible it sounds. I would add that I'm not overdriving itThe effects are horrible and poor qualityThe metronome/timed loops are almost impossible to do anything with.. the click is too loud, and if you turn it off you have to work out what the beginning of a bar is to get a full loopNavigating the presets is a nuisance.. it's too easy to go up a preset by accident, since to move from loop 1 to loop 2 involves pressing the two top footswitches, and if you get it wrong you end up hitting the clear switch - which does nothing - and the programme up switch . Going back down involves pressing the top right and bottom right footswitch. Get that wrong and you go up ANOTHER preset, and restart the loop. Maybe I'm just a bit incapable or wearing the wrong footwear, but this happens too much.So yeah.. it's not bad for the money, but I would say that there are definitely better pedals out there, and there's a reason you see the Boss loop pedals on more YouTube videos than this one. Great Looper
Love this looper. Has features that more expensive loop stations dont, eg. Looper is engaged but it waits for sound before looping. Battery operation is also optional if you are onstreet bsuking. The extension pedal is a great feature. This is a well thought out product and I use it frequently with acoustic shows. If there was an auto off function for the metronome it would be pretty much perfect. Would highly recommend it.
